a scene from Jitta's Atonement, adapted by George Bernard Shaw
from the original German play Frau Gittas Sühne by Siegfried Trebitsch,
with (left to right) J. Leslie Frith as Alfred Lenkheim, Nancy Price as Agnes Haldenstedt,
Violet Vanbrugh as Jitta Lenkheim, Leonard Upton as Dr. Ernest Fessler and Prudence Vanbrugh as Edith Haldenstedt,
produced at the Grand Theatre, Fulham, south west London, 26 January 1925
(photo: unknown, probably London, 1925)
